Overview
Filipino Contractors is looking for a dependable and detail-focused Medical Virtual Assistant specializing in Mental Health and Behavioral Health to support administrative duties such as patient intake, referral handling, insurance verification, scheduling appointments, and patient communications. The role involves managing patient interactions with professionalism and empathy, especially within the behavioral health domain.
Key Responsibilities
- Screen and respond to incoming patient referrals carefully.
- Oversee new patient intake from first inquiry through appointment arrangement.
- Accurately input patient details into EMR/EHR systems.
- Confirm patients' insurance eligibility and benefits.
- Schedule consultation and full appointment calls ranging from 15 to 20 minutes.
- Field inbound calls and respond to new patient inquiries professionally.
- Follow up with patients regarding appointment confirmations, cancellations, rescheduling, insurance details, and document submissions.
- Maintain compassionate and professional communication with behavioral health patients.
- Organize and maintain patient contact databases.
- Reach out to previous patients for reactivation when appropriate.
- Manage emails and administrative correspondence efficiently.
- Support daily clinical operations to ensure smooth workflow.
